Question
Naphthalene balls are obtained from coal tar and are used as
Options
mosquito repellant
honey bee repellant
moth repellant
snake repellant
Advertisements
Solution
moth repellant
Explanation:
Naphthalene balls are used to repel moths and other insects (in stored clothes, etc).
